Choosing the Right Cleaning Solutions

equestrian equipment

When it comes to cleaning your equestrian equipment, selecting the appropriate solutions is key. Different materials require specific care to ensure longevity and performance. For instance, a gentle cleanser for synthetic saddles will prevent damage, while a stronger, pH-balanced formula might be better suited for leather goods. Always consider the fabric composition of your gear when choosing cleaners, as some solutions can discolor or deteriorate certain materials if not used cautiously.

Using the right cleaning tools and products not only maintains your equipment’s quality but also ensures safety. For equestrian gear, opt for solutions designed to cut through dirt and grime without leaving harsh residues that could irritate sensitive horse skin. Regular cleaning and proper product selection will contribute to a fresh, hygienic environment for both you and your equine companion.

Effective Brushing Techniques for Horse Care

equestrian equipment

Keeping your horse’s coat and skin in pristine condition is a vital part of responsible horse care, and one of the most effective tools for this is a good quality brush. Brushing not only removes dirt and debris but also stimulates blood flow, helps distribute natural oils, and can even improve your horse’s overall mood. For optimal results, consider investing in high-quality equestrian equipment designed for grooming, including various types of brushes tailored to different coat needs.

When brushing, start with a gentle, circular motion, using the brush to lift the hair and loosen any tangles. Work methodically over the entire body, paying special attention to areas prone to dirt and matting, such as around the mane, tail, and legs. For sensitive areas like the face and belly, use softer brushes or even a damp cloth to avoid irritation. Regular brushing sessions should be part of your daily horse care routine, promoting a healthy coat and fostering a positive bond between you and your equestrian companion.

Deep Cleaning Stable and Riding Gear

equestrian equipment

Maintaining clean equestrian equipment is essential for both performance and safety in stables and riding sessions. Deep cleaning involves a thorough process that extends beyond surface scrubbing. Start by removing all items from stalls or saddles, then use appropriate detergents to dislodge stubborn dirt and grime. A soft-bristled brush can be useful for reaching tight spaces within gear.

For saddle pads and blankets, hand washing is ideal. Use mild soap and warm water to gently clean these fabrics, avoiding harsh chemicals that could damage the material. Rinse well and air dry to prevent mold or mildew buildup. Regular deep cleaning not only ensures a hygienic environment but also prolongs the life of your equestrian equipment, keeping it in top condition for many rides to come.
